Careful with this part of the Emberline hermetic migration: the sandbox pool size and remote-cache timeouts you hardcoded here interact badly under the nightly load, since evictions cascade when workers exceed the pool. Could you pull these into the shared config module and document the rationale? For reference, the values I'd propose as defaults follow.

limits module of taweg-kaguf:
QUOTAS = {
    "holael": 2,
    "wenath": 1,
    "ralath": 2,
    "ulaath": 2,
}

Hey, welcome to the Glimmer team! Quick handover on Ledgerpeek, our audit-log viewer. It's mostly boring in a good way — reads from the Hollis event store, renders diffs, done. Two gotchas: retention filters are applied client-side (yes, we know), and the export job chokes if the page size is too big. Priya has context on the redaction rules. When you set up a local instance, use these values.

deployment values, fafog-kajef:
joreth:
  pin: 4254
  tenant: lamius
  seal: seal_f7a8fd37
  metrics_host: metrics.joreth.merlaqgrid.internal
  standby_team: tamys
  escalation: casir-casdor
  nonce: a08045

## TKT-4471: Signature check failing on thumbnail queue artifacts

The Mothlight thumbnail generation queue rejects the 5.2 worker image — signature verification fails at pull time on every Dunmere node. Cause: the release was signed with the retired January key after rotation. Blocking tonight's deploy. Fix: re-sign the image and the queue config bundle, then re-push. For the re-sign, use the current deploy key, which follows.

release key, kawip-hafop: bky3_mxv

**Ticket: AUDVIEW-304 — Drift on LedgerLens prod**

LedgerLens audit-log viewer: prod retention and pagination settings no longer match the repo. Someone hot-fixed during the Marbrook outage and skipped the PR. Queries now time out on large tenants. Need to reconcile before Friday's compliance review. Owner: Tomas. Current prod values, pulled this morning, are below.

service settings:
[oliix]
port = 4000
region = west-3
host = oliix.norvaworks.internal
timeout_ms = 3000
retries = 2